  • A mommy makeover is a personalized combination of surgical procedures specifically designed to address the physical changes pregnancy, childbirth, and breastfeeding create—including sagging breasts, separated abdominal muscles, excess skin, and stubborn fat deposits that resist diet and exercise. This comprehensive approach typically combines breast enhancement (lift, augmentation, or reduction) with a tummy tuck and liposuction to restore your figure in a single surgical experience.

    How Mommy Makeover Works

    A mommy makeover combines different procedures into one surgery, letting you address your post-pregnancy concerns with a single recovery. Often, this includes breast surgery – a lift to reposition, augmentation to add volume, or reduction to ease discomfort – along with abdominoplasty to tighten muscles, remove extra skin, and flatten your stomach. Liposuction is frequently added to reshape your waist, sides, back, or thighs for better body shape.

    Are You a Candidate for Mommy Makeover?

    • You’ve completed your family and don’t plan future pregnancies
    • You’re at or near your goal weight and have maintained stability for several months
    • Your breasts have lost volume, firmness, or position after pregnancy or breastfeeding
    • You have separated abdominal muscles or excess skin that exercise cannot correct
    • You’re in overall good health without medical conditions that impair healing
    • You’re a non-smoker or willing to quit before and after surgery
    • You can arrange help at home during your initial recovery weeks
    • You have realistic expectations about surgical outcomes and understand the recovery commitment

    Most patients need approximately 2 weeks away from work for initial healing, with full recovery typically spanning 6 weeks before resuming all normal activities including exercise. The first week involves the most discomfort and restricted movement, but each subsequent week brings noticeable improvement in mobility and energy levels. Final results continue emerging over 6 to 12 months as residual swelling resolves completely.

    The most common combination includes breast enhancement (lift, augmentation, or reduction), abdominoplasty, and liposuction of the abdomen, waist, and flanks. However, your mommy makeover is completely customizable. Some patients add arm lifts, thigh lifts, or Brazilian butt lifts depending on their specific concerns and goals.

    This depends on which breast procedures you choose: breast augmentation and lifts can sometimes preserve breastfeeding ability, though there are no guarantees. Because of this uncertainty and the fact that future pregnancy can compromise your surgical results, mommy makeover is best performed once you’ve completed your family.

    Yes, you’ll have scars from each procedure, but Dr. Collins strategically places all incisions to be concealed by bras, underwear, and swimwear. Breast lift scars vary by technique but typically fade to thin lines, while tummy tuck scars sit low on the abdomen beneath your bikini line. Scars gradually lighten over 12 to 24 months and can be further improved with scar treatment protocols.

    Yes, when performed by an experienced, board-certified plastic surgeon in an accredited facility, combining procedures is safe and offers the advantage of a single recovery period. Research shows that properly selected patients can safely undergo combined surgeries with excellent outcomes.     Light walking is encouraged immediately to promote circulation, but you’ll need to wait about 6 weeks before resuming strenuous exercise, heavy lifting, or high-impact activities. Your specific timeline depends on which procedures you have, Dr. Collins provides detailed, personalized activity guidelines at every follow-up appointment.

    Results are considered permanent, especially for procedures that remove tissue like tummy tucks and breast lifts. However, significant weight changes, future pregnancies, and natural aging will affect your appearance over time. Most patients find their results so motivating that they’re inspired to maintain healthy habits that preserve their new contours for many years.
